The Eaton ETR-4000-2A0BB1 Transformer Relay delivers transformer protection and monitoring for industrial electrical systems. This solution helps prevent outages by quickly detecting anomalies in current, voltage, and phase relationships. While no explicit certifications are listed in the data, typical transformer relays align with industry standards such as CE/UL in many deployments; confirm with Eaton for any SIL or IP ratings applicable to your installation. By leveraging Modbus RTU or DNP3 RTU over RS-485, customers gain seamless integration with existing control architectures, enabling proactive maintenance and improved asset uptime without sacrificing protection accuracy or scalability.

Feature → Business Impact → Application: The ETR-4000-2A0BB1 offers eight digital inputs and nine outputs, enabling comprehensive I/O management for transformer protection logic. This configuration supports robust fault detection workflows and reduces wiring complexity on installation sites, ideal for substations and industrial plants requiring reliable remote monitoring. Feature → Business Impact → Application: It supports two current sensing inputs and a wide power supply range (19-300 VDC, 40-250 VAC) with 50/60 Hz operation, which translates to flexible integration with diverse plant power architectures and improved protection accuracy across varying supply conditions. Feature → Business Impact → Application: RS-485 communication with Modbus RTU or DNP3 RTU provides interoperable remote control and data logging, enabling proven interoperability with existing SCADA and industrial networks. Feature → Business Impact → Application: The device includes IRIG-B URTD interface options and a Trip Coil Monitor, delivering enhanced fault localization, faster fault isolation, and safer shutdown sequencing in critical transformer protection scenarios. Feature → Business Impact → Application: Conformal coated circuit boards and removable terminals simplify field service and environmental robustness, reducing maintenance downtime and enabling easier retrofits in harsh industrial environments. Feature → Business Impact → Application: Projection mounting and a compact, sturdy form factor support quick integration into panel assemblies and control rooms, improving install times and reducing total cost of ownership while maintaining high protection standards.
